Andrea Palmieri: The Soulful Voice of Italian Pop

Andrea Palmieri is an Italian singer-songwriter known for blending classic pop melodies with contemporary production. Hailing from Rome, he achieved mainstream success with his 2018 album Cuore di Vetro, which charted in Italy's Top 20 and spawned several certified singles.

Early career

Born in 1990, Andrea Palmieri began his musical journey in Rome's local club scene. His first official release was the independently produced EP Primi Passi in 2014, which caught the attention of several independent labels.

This early work led to a development deal with the Milan-based label Suono Libero in 2015. He spent the following years refining his songwriting and studio craft, setting the stage for his major-label debut.

Breakthrough

Palmieri's breakthrough arrived in 2017 with the single Luce nei Tuoi Occhi, released under a new contract with Warner Music Italy. The song gained heavy rotation on Italian radio, eventually earning a gold certification for sales.

This momentum propelled his debut studio album, Cuore di Vetro, released in early 2018. The album peaked at number 18 on the Italian FIMI albums chart and was supported by a successful national tour.

Key tracks

Luce nei Tuoi Occhi — This gold-certified single was Palmieri's first major radio hit and introduced his signature sound to a national audience.

Cuore di Vetro — The emotive title track from his debut album became a fan favorite and a staple of his live performances.

Fino a Qui (feat. Elisa Martinelli) — This 2019 duet showcased his collaborative skills and expanded his reach within the Italian pop scene.

Ogni Volta — A track from his 2021 follow-up EP Oltre that demonstrated a maturation in his production and lyrical themes.

Continued evolution

Following his debut's success, Andrea Palmieri released the EP Oltre in 2021, exploring more electronic textures. He has collaborated with producers like Marco Zangirolami and shared stages with established Italian acts such as Negramaro.

His music continues to evolve, maintaining a core of melodic pop while incorporating elements of soul and modern beats. Palmieri remains an active touring artist across Italy, building a dedicated fanbase through consistent releases and live energy.
